North Waco, located between the Brazos River and Waco Regional Airport, is a historic and industrial Waco neighborhood with riverfront edges and rail-and-warehouse streetscapes.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around Elm Avenue near Martin Luther King Jr. Boulevard, where murals, small storefronts, and legacy brick buildings set a working-city rhythm. Cultural pillars include the Dr Pepper Museum, the Waco Mammoth National Monument, and the Waco Suspension Bridge. Housing ranges from early 20th-century cottages to modest infill near older commercial corridors. Flat blocks and wide arterials shape a practical, drive-oriented layout, while the river and downtown skyline stay in view. Parks and museums add a weekend cadence without changing the neighborhood’s grounded feel.

Two-Family and Attached Single Family Residence District
The R-2 two-family and attached single-family residence district is intended to provide for development of attached dwelling types at moderate densities where it may serve as a transitional use between single-family residential areas and more intensive uses; or in locations with convenient access to the major street system and proximity to community services.
